Evaluation of protective efficacy of quercetin on microplastic induced behavioural toxicity in zebrafish (Danio rerio)

International Journal of Advanced Biochemistry Research · 2024 · Vol. 8(7) · pp. 124–131
Anil MoolchandaniVidhi GautamSachin JainRakhi VaishAnil GattaniPrateek MishraShivangi Jain

Abstract

The study was conducted to evaluate the protective effect of quercetin on microplastic induced behavioral abnormalities in zebrafish. Total 240 zebrafish were divided into six groups containing 40 fish in each. Group I served as control and other groups received microplastic and different dose of quercetin either alone or in combination. Research was conducted for the period of 21 days. Results of the study revealed behavioral abnormalities in microplastic alone treated group, quercetin (75 µg/L) alone treated group and in the group where microplastic was given with quercetin (75 µg/L).
